Community Action Partnership - Minot Region (CAP) "Empowering people to over come poverty and attain self-sufficiency." Helping People. Changing Lives

Community Action receives its core funding from the Department of Energy, the Low Income Home Energy Assistance Program, Community Services Block Grant, the Emergency Food Assistance Program, and Housing and Urban Development as well as other Federal, State and local support. Community Action is governed by a uniquely structured board of directors whose members are derived from three diverse secto

rs of the counties Community Action serves. The Low-income sector, the Public sector and the Private sector make up the board.
